The Red Cover Discus (Symphysodon aequifasciatus) is an absolute showstopper, with its solid, intense reddish-brown to deep ruby-red body that extends seamlessly across its entire form. This premium variety is highly prized because it lacks the dark bars found in wild strains, and has an expanse of rich colour that heavily contrasts with its striking white or bright red eyes. Originally rooted in the warm, slow-moving floodplains of the Amazon River Basin, this majestic cichlid brings an unparalleled, warm radiance to the mid-levels of a large aquascape.
They are schooling fish by nature, so we strongly suggest keeping them in a group of at least 5–6 individuals to ensure they feel secure and establish a healthy social structure. They are highly sensitive to water quality and thrive best in warm, soft, and slightly acidic water with a stable pH of 6.0–7.0. To maintain their health, a dedicated routine of regular water changes and a high-capacity filtration system is non-negotiable.
Avoid housing them with fast, boisterous, or aggressive fish that might bully them or relentlessly steal their food during mealtime. Since they are slow, deliberate feeders that like to graze peacefully in the mid-water column, try feeding high-protein sinking granules or slow-sinking flakes. Their favourite meals include clean frozen bloodworms, enriched brine shrimp, and premium beef heart mixes.
| Scientific Name | Symphysodon |
|---|---|
| Family | Cichlidae |
| Origin | Cultivated variety (from Amazon River species) |
| Breeding | Egg layer |
| Temperament | Peaceful |
| Tank Level | Mid-dweller |
| Lifespan | 10-15 Years |
| Minimum Tank Size | 280L |
| Size | 15 – 20cm |
| Difficulty | Difficult |
| pH | 6.0– 7.0 |
| Temperature | 28 – 30°C |
